      So, it seems like Stroud is just bright Deimos and Taiyo is just bright hopetech? There's really 3 layouts, not just to these rooms but most habs? Deimos, HopeTech, Nova, and then 2 bright versions of the first two?

    • @mortache
      @mortache 11 месяцев назад +2

      Normally I like Nova but this time Deimos/Strout ones look amazing because of how open it is with a central navigation table

    • @delindsay
      @delindsay  11 месяцев назад

      @@ObsceneSuperMatt For the most part yes.

    • @kmcd6140
      @kmcd6140 11 месяцев назад +1

      @@ObsceneSuperMatt Deimos tends to be the bright one, but, yeah. As far as habs go, S-E and Deimos are paired and then Hopetech and Taiyo are paired. That leaves Nova Galactic to show off the NASA inspired designs. Some bits are from actual concepts NASA has worked up as possibilities.

    When placing a 2x1 along side a 2x2, is there a way to control where you are coming in from?

    • @delindsay
      @delindsay  11 месяцев назад +1

      Not easily no. The "best practice" is to pick the snap point you want the door to spawn at, then scroll through the 2x1 Habs (or 2x2 vise-versa) until one natural snaps to that location. That gives you the best chance that it'll have a door there, but you could still end up with 2 doors, or the opposite snap point. It's really a bad design imho.

    Other than cosmetics and roleplay, what do the battlehabs add to the ship?

    • @delindsay
      @delindsay  11 месяцев назад +2

      6 Crew Stations. Especially good if you don't like the 2x1 Control Stations or Computer Cores (which add 5 if both are used).
